Formula
megagrams per oil barrel = metric tons per tablespoon × 10752
This factor comes from each unit's defined relationship to the category's base unit: 1 metric ton per tablespoon equals 67628045.4037 base units, and 1 megagram per oil barrel equals 6289.81077043 base units, so dividing one by the other gives the direct metric ton per tablespoon-to-megagram per oil barrel factor of 10752.

What's the difference between density and mass concentration?
Density is the mass of a pure substance or material per unit volume. Mass concentration is the mass of one component — like a dissolved solute — within a mixture's total volume. The two use the same kind of units but describe different physical situations.
